Animal protein vs plant protein: what’s best for health, muscle and longevity?

Updated: Sep 12, 2023



The choice of plant-based food keeps on growing. Dr Rosilene Ribeiro of the University of Sydney’s School of Life and Environmental Science claims that unlike animal foods, plant sources of protein lack certain types of amino acids.


This means that vegans need to eat a variety of protein sources to get the right mix of amino acids. Besides, animal sources are higher in protein content per gram, which means that one needs a bigger portion of a plant food in order to get the right amount of protein.
